使用Nagios实现网络监控 续
创始人
2024-07-23 19:31:45
0

  好啦!开始讲述第二部分:使用Nagios实现网络监控

  欢迎来到Nagios的世界,这是一个开放源码的网络监控工具。除了免费之外,Nagios还拥有强大的功能和可伸缩性,它能够使用自动化的网络监控为IT管理节省大量的时间。

  在这一部分,我将向你展示一个Nagios配置的例子。而在此篇文章的第一部分,我们已经讨论过Nagios的有效性和它的体系结构。查看第一部分

  Nagios配置

  就像我们在第一部分讨论的一样,配置在成功部署Nagios中扮演着重要的角色。Nagios的配置结构在概念上相当直截了当,但需要特别注意一些细节。本质上,需要分层定义主机和服务,还要定义需运行何种检查和在检查失败后要进行的操作。

  这里是一个主机配置文件记录的例子:

  1.   define host{  
  2.  
  3.   host_name linux-server  
  4.  
  5.   alias linux-server  
  6.  
  7.   address 192.168.1.254  
  8.  
  9.   check_command check-host-alive  
  10.  
  11.   max_check_attempts 5  
  12.  
  13.   contact_groups linux-admins  
  14.  
  15.   notification_interval 30  
  16.  
  17.   notification_period 24x7  
  18.  
  19.   notification_options d,u,r  
  20.  
  21.   }  
  22.  

  多数记录都是不解自明的。机器有名字(name),地址(address),需要运行的检查(check_command check-host-alive),以及在确定存在问题前,所要运行的最大检查次数。如果存在问题,根据上面的配置,linux-admins组将不分白天与黑客(24x7),在每个小时的第30分,会收到警告信息。因此为了这种方法,机器必须进行自身检查,以取包自己持续运行。

  这里还有一个服务器配置文件记录的例子:

  1.   define service{  
  2.  
  3.   host_name linux-server  
  4.  
  5.   service_description check-disk-sda1  
  6.  
  7.   check_command check-disk!/dev/sda1  
  8.  
  9.   max_check_attempts 5  
  10.  
  11.   normal_check_interval 5  
  12.  
  13.   retry_check_interval 3  
  14.  
  15.   check_period 24x7  
  16.  
  17.   notification_interval 30  
  18.  
  19.   notification_period 24x7  
  20.  
  21.   notification_options w,c,r  
  22.  
  23.   contact_groups linux-admins  
  24.  
  25.   }  
  26.  

  同样,多数的记录条目都很容易就能够被理解。此服务器运行于在迁移个例子中定义的主机之上(服务必须有一个条目,指明他们所属于的服务器)。然后是服务的描述以及检查它是否持续正常运行的命令,还有需要运行的最大检查次数等等。

  一个明显的问题是,“现在我已经正在监控我的所有将建和软件,但我怎样才能够发现或找出发生了什么?”除了在每个配置记录(notification_options条目)中定义的问题警告提醒机制之外,Nagios还提供了大量可重写的CGI脚本来提供监视信息;本质上,可以提供一个系统信息的仪表板(dashboard)。这些脚本提供的有整个系统的状态、网络问题、趋势等等。在仪表板信息和警告提醒之间,Nagios允许你采取更加超前的方法来管理你的IT基础设施。回到第一部分

【编辑推荐】

Nagios被监控端的安装

Nagios的性能分析

新手入门Nagios的安装

相关内容

热门资讯

如何允许远程连接到MySQL数... [[277004]]【51CTO.com快译】默认情况下,MySQL服务器仅侦听来自localhos...
如何利用交换机和端口设置来管理... 在网络管理中,总是有些人让管理员头疼。下面我们就将介绍一下一个网管员利用交换机以及端口设置等来进行D...
施耐德电气数据中心整体解决方案... 近日,全球能效管理专家施耐德电气正式启动大型体验活动“能效中国行——2012卡车巡展”,作为该活动的...
20个非常棒的扁平设计免费资源 Apple设备的平面图标PSD免费平板UI 平板UI套件24平图标Freen平板UI套件PSD径向平...
德国电信门户网站可实时显示全球... 德国电信周三推出一个门户网站,直观地实时提供其安装在全球各地的传感器网络检测到的网络攻击状况。该网站...
为啥国人偏爱 Mybatis,... 关于 SQL 和 ORM 的争论,永远都不会终止,我也一直在思考这个问题。昨天又跟群里的小伙伴进行...
《非诚勿扰》红人闫凤娇被曝厕所... 【51CTO.com 综合消息360安全专家提醒说,“闫凤娇”、“非诚勿扰”已经被黑客盯上成为了“木...
2012年第四季度互联网状况报... [[71653]]  北京时间4月25日消息,据国外媒体报道,全球知名的云平台公司Akamai Te...